I have the honour to enclose herewith for
your information
a copy of a letter from the Admiralty
preferring a claim for the sum of £5.17.8 in respect
of the cost of messing Sir R.E.Stubba K,C.M.G., Lady
Stubbs and one member of his suite on board the H.K.S.
"Fame" and to enquire if we have your authority to
pay the amount from the funds in our hands belonging to
the Government of Hong Kong.
